There's a lot that makes me wonder how much Indy that car truly is. The fender badges are missing. The spoiler isn't Fiero. There's no red stripe around the lower body above the aero trm. I believe the engine valve cover and breather were silver on the Indy. Interior, exhaust, and wheels are correct, though.
-
The door decals are not correct on that car. The A in "official" and "car" should touch the letters adjacent to it.
